FactSet holds steady stock target, market perform on earnings report

On Thursday, BMO Capital maintained its Market Perform rating on shares of FactSet Research Systems (NYSE:FDS) with a consistent price target of $440.00. The firm's commentary highlighted FactSet's recent earnings report, which revealed an adjusted earnings per share (EPS) that exceeded expectations, driven by strong margins.

Year-over-year, the company's organic revenue saw a stable sequential performance and approximately a 5% increase. However, there was a slight deceleration in the growth of organic Annual Subscription Value (ASV).

The company also provided its first outlook for fiscal year 2025, which aligns with consensus estimates at the higher end. In related news, FactSet announced an upcoming investor day scheduled to take place in New York City on November 14, 2024. However, FactSet has indicated that it does not plan to update its forward-looking statements before the release of its first-quarter earnings for fiscal year 2025.

Shares of FactSet Research Systems reacted positively in pre-market trading following the announcement. The company's performance and the announcement of the investor day appear to have been received well by the market, as indicated by the stock's pre-open movement.

Investors and analysts will be looking forward to the investor day in November for further insights into the company's strategy and performance. In the meantime, FactSet does not intend to provide any updates on its projections until the F1Q25 earnings are published.

In other recent news, FactSet Research Systems reported strong fourth-quarter results, exceeding analyst expectations. The company's adjusted earnings per share were $3.74, surpassing the consensus forecast of $3.62, while revenue increased by 4.9% year over year to $562.2 million, also beating expectations of $546.76 million. FactSet's adjusted operating margin expanded to 35.8%, up from 33.4% a year earlier, due to lower compensation costs.

However, Wolfe Research has maintained its underperform rating on FactSet shares, based on management's commentary about the trajectory of revenue growth and factors contributing to the year-over-year margin squeeze. Wolfe Research also noted an increase in FactSet's client and user numbers compared to the fourth fiscal quarter of 2023, indicating a potentially improving demand environment for the company's offerings.

FactSet's fiscal 2025 earnings guidance of $16.80-$17.40 per share fell short of Wall Street's projection of $17.36, but its full-year revenue estimate of $2.29-$2.31 billion aligns with the consensus estimate of $2.30 billion.
